 To answer your 3rd question, download the Lenovo hardware maintenance manual for y510p: Hardware Maintenance Manual - IdeaPad Y410p, Y510p
 
 Scroll down to the list of FRU parts and you'll find compatible FRU cards on the list. One of them is Broadcom Wireless-AC with Bluetooth 4.0 package, a direct competitor to Intel's Wireless-AC 7260.

 This is interesting, going through the different manuals and such, the 
 "Ideapad Y410p/Y510p
 Regulatory Notice"
 it lists these as the compatible wifi cards:
 The following wireless modules are supported on Lenovo Ideapad Y410p:
 • 2230BNHMW
 • BCM94313HMG2L
 • BCM943142HM
 • BCM943228HMB
 • BCM94352HMB
 • AR5B22
 • AR5B125
 • AR5B225
 The following wireless modules are supported on Lenovo Ideapad Y510p:
 • 2230BNHMW
 • BCM94313HMG2L
 • BCM943142HM
 • AR5B125
 • AR5B225
